Martin Lewis providing a reminder to get your affairs in order. If unmarried & without a will, your partner has no immediate legal right to your estate and they could find themselves without any control or access to your finances or business interests.  metro.co.uk/2023/11/22/unm…

The Divisional Court has ruled that the Government acted unlawfully and irrationally when deciding not to implement the full funding recommendation in Lord Bellamy’s Criminal Legal Aid Review.
